Brief DNA Laboratory Technician Overview: Provide laboratory support to analysts in a forensic DNA laboratory setting. Duties & Responsibilities: Perform routine housekeeping duties such as the cleaning of laboratory areas, equipment and tools Organize laboratory working and storage areas Maintain laboratory cleanliness Prepare laboratory reagents and supplies in accordance with laboratory policy Monitor supply inventory and order supplies as needed Monitor and update temperature logs of various instruments Remove bio-hazardous waste to appropriate storage location Prepare blood and tissue samples from decedents for long term storage Assist DNA administrative staff with release of laboratory case reports and other administrative duties as assigned May participate in limited casework technical support role Assist in ensuring the laboratory remains in compliance with the ANAB accreditation standards and the FBI Quality Assurance Standards for Forensic DNA testing laboratories Follow rigorously all Safety, Method Manual, and Quality Assurance / Quality Control protocols Other duties as assigned by the Forensic Genetics Laboratory Director.
